RCOG Green-Top Guidelines 2008–2025 is a comprehensive compilation of clinical guidelines developed by the Royal College of Obstetricians and Gynaecologists to support evidence-based practice in obstetrics and gynaecology. These guidelines are widely recognized and used by clinicians, trainees, and healthcare professionals around the world as a trusted source for the management of a wide range of women’s health conditions. This collection brings together key Green-Top Guidelines published between 2008 and 2025, making it an essential reference for both clinical practice and exam preparation.
The guidelines are developed through rigorous research and expert consensus, ensuring that recommendations are based on the latest medical evidence. Each guideline provides clear advice on diagnosis, investigation, management, and follow-up of obstetric and gynaecological conditions.
